**Ticket: Missed Pick-Up — Prototype Hardware to Test Lab**

Monday collection of the Skarline prototype boards for the Redmoor test lab was missed. Crate is still in secure storage, seals intact. Dispatch desk: re-book for Wednesday 07:30, direct route, no depot stop. Brief the driver on restricted handling. Do not release the crate until the driver states the confirmation phrase.

dispatch memo: the sorius tamius courier leaves the praeth ledger at gate 4873 under passcode 928014

The service validates stock deltas against each machine's capacity profile and rejects plans that would exceed shelf limits, returning a detailed error object with the offending slot identifiers. Requests require the service key in the X-Planner-Key header; keys are environment-specific, and sandbox keys will not work against production. The sandbox key for plugin development is shown below.

app token of fawef-bagap = kto7_ypc4K9T

## Account Recovery — Ladlefox Recipe Scaler

Scope: locked-out accounts on the Ladlefox scaling calculator. Verify requester owns the pantry profile: last three scaled recipes, unit preference, and household multiplier must match records. Do not reset via support chat; recovery runs only through the Ovensend console. Revoke active sessions first, then regenerate the account's scaling cache — stale ratios have caused bad conversions post-recovery. Log the action in the audit book. Unlock the recovery console with the passphrase below.

strongbox words: ralax-sileth-queniel-zorvan-drumir-gordor-kasok-julox-fenwyn-gormir-quenath-fraiel-ralys-fenath

**Capacity note — Vellastra dispatch simulator.** For the eng sync: simulating the 40-car Marrowgate tower at 10x speed saturates one worker at roughly 9k rider events/sec, so we'll shard by bank rather than by floor. Memory stays flat if the event ring is sized correctly. The knobs we propose locking in are these.

tuning table, hahof-tafop:
RATE_LIMITS = {
    "ulaix": 10,
    "wenath": 1,
}